Kevin Rogacki is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Oncology and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Kevin Rogacki has authored 14 papers receiving a total of 320 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 5 papers in Oncology and 4 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Kevin Rogacki's work include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(3 papers), Lung Cancer Research Studies (3 papers) and Advanced Radiotherapy Techniques (3 papers). Kevin Rogacki is often cited by papers focused on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(3 papers), Lung Cancer Research Studies (3 papers) and Advanced Radiotherapy Techniques (3 papers). Kevin Rogacki collaborates with scholars based in United States and Ethiopia. Kevin Rogacki's co-authors include Mohamed E. Abazeed, Mohammad Alyamani, Jianneng Li, Nima Sharifi, Steven P. Balk, Richard J. Auchus, Zhenfei Li, Mary-Ellen Taplin, Sunil Upadhyay and Priyanka Gopal and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and Nature Communications.
